package org.apache.hadoop.hdfs.server.protocol;
import java.util.List;
import org.apache.hadoop.classification.InterfaceAudience;
import org.apache.hadoop.classification.InterfaceStability;
import org.apache.hadoop.hdfs.protocol.Block;
import org.apache.hadoop.hdfs.protocol.DatanodeInfo;
import org.apache.hadoop.hdfs.server.blockmanagement.DatanodeDescriptor.BlockTargetPair;
/****************************************************
* A BlockCommand is an instruction to a datanode
* regarding some blocks under its control. It tells
* the DataNode to either invalidate a set of indicated
* blocks, or to copy a set of indicated blocks to
* another DataNode.
*
****************************************************/
@InterfaceAudience.Private
@InterfaceStability.Evolving
public class BlockCommand extends DatanodeCommand {
/**
* This constant is used to indicate that the block deletion does not need
* explicit ACK from the datanode. When a block is put into the list of blocks
* to be deleted, it's size is set to this constant. We assume that no block
* would actually have this size. Otherwise, we would miss ACKs for blocks
* with such size. Positive number is used for compatibility reasons.
*/
public static final long NO_ACK = Long.MAX_VALUE;
String poolId;
Block blocks[];
DatanodeInfo targets[][];
/**
* Create BlockCommand for transferring blocks to another datanode
* @param blocktargetlist blocks to be transferred
*/
public BlockCommand(int action, String poolId,
List<BlockTargetPair> blocktargetlist) {
super(action);
this.poolId = poolId;
blocks = new Block[blocktargetlist.size()];
targets = new DatanodeInfo[blocks.length][];
for(int i = 0; i < blocks.length; i++) {
BlockTargetPair p = blocktargetlist.get(i);
blocks[i] = p.block;
targets[i] = p.targets;
}
}
private static final DatanodeInfo[][] EMPTY_TARGET = {};
/**
* Create BlockCommand for the given action
* @param blocks blocks related to the action
*/
public BlockCommand(int action, String poolId, Block blocks[]) {
this(action, poolId, blocks, EMPTY_TARGET);
}
/**
* Create BlockCommand for the given action
* @param blocks blocks related to the action
*/
public BlockCommand(int action, String poolId, Block[] blocks,
DatanodeInfo[][] targets) {
super(action);
this.poolId = poolId;
this.blocks = blocks;
this.targets = targets;
}
public String getBlockPoolId() {
return poolId;
}
public Block[] getBlocks() {
return blocks;
}
public DatanodeInfo[][] getTargets() {
return targets;
}
}
